  • Title

    Analysis and Simplified Representation of a Current Source Inverter Induction Motor Drive

  • Abstract
    A simplified analytical model for a rectifier/current source inverter (CSI) induction motor drive is developed and verified by comparing computer results with those obtained for the same system represented in detail. The simplified model, which represents system behavior in the synchronous reference frame, neglects converter harmonics but includes an approximation of the voltage spikes produced during inverter commutation. Computer simulation results demonstrate the usefulness of the simplified model for the study of control dynamics.
